C 2011-266 Communication (08/04/2011) from the Deputy Director of
Finance, transmitting for Council consideration, two proposals amending Chapter
5A of the Kaua'i County Code 1987, as amended, relating to real property tax, as
follows:
The first proposal amends the requirements for those who receive a home
exemption, including raising the exemption for those with a limited income, altering
what is necessary to obtain the income exemption', repealing 'the circuit breaker
credit, and changing the tax limit for those with permanent home use; advances the
deadline dates for several provisions for tax year 2012 in anticipation of major date
changes in the 2013 ordinance; increases the Director of Finance's ability to
compromise claims; standardizes a three-year statute of limitations for errors both
for and against a taxpayer and the County. This proposal would take effect
immediately.
The second proposal advances the date of assessment from January 1 to
October I and advances the deadline for appeals, exemptions, dedications and other
tax-related matters; clarifies the process by which the Council calculates and sets
tax rates; classifies a property for tax rate purposes based on actual use while the
value of the property remains based on highest and best use and requires a parcel
to be valued as a whole instead of with separate land and building values; reduces
the percent needed for an owner to show himself aggrieved by an assessment and
raises the fee required in order to appeal to the County's Board of Review; and gives
those who provide long-term affordable housing the tax rate of a homesteader and
the same tax limitation as those with permanent home use. This proposal would be
implemented in the 2013 tax year.
